Get to know Brent
Brent Strunk is a therapist at Lifeologie Counseling Oak Cliff who offers in-person and telehealth counseling for with adults navigating the ups and downs of life. Whether you’re feeling stuck in relationships, overwhelmed by stress, or weighed down by depression or anxiety, Brent provides a safe and supportive space to explore challenges and discover new ways forward.
Brent specializes in helping adults who feel trapped by worry, stress, or low mood. He works alongside clients to unpack the underlying causes of their anxiety or depression, offering tools to cope, build resilience, and restore balance in everyday life.
From starting a new career to moving cities or facing unexpected change, Brent supports young and mid-life adults through seasons of transition. His compassionate, collaborative approach helps clients embrace uncertainty, reduce overwhelming feelings, and connect with their authentic selves.
Healthy relationships are key to well-being, yet they can also be one of life’s greatest challenges. Brent helps clients explore communication patterns, navigate conflict, and strengthen both romantic and platonic connections with honesty and empathy.
With a professional background in the medical field, specifically in pain management, Brent understands how physical pain and emotional health are deeply connected. He works with clients experiencing chronic headaches, back pain, joint injuries, or other ongoing conditions, helping them manage both the physical and mental toll. This unique perspective allows him to provide holistic support at the intersection of body and mind.
Brent earned his Bachelor of Arts in Health Sciences from Hendrix College and is currently completing his Master of Science in Counseling at Southern Methodist University. His approach is Person-Centered, ensuring each session is tailored to the client’s unique story and goals.
Outside the therapy room, Brent enjoys riding his motorcycle through the Texas countryside, gaming with friends, traveling with his wife, and spending time with his two cats—who, he admits, keep him humble at home. His warmth, life experience, and commitment to authentic connection guide his work in helping clients find clarity, healing, and growth.
